The red wine Primocolle Chianti Classico DOCG, vintage 2015 from the winery Villa Cerna - Cecchi has been rated in 2018 by Othmar Kiem, Simon Staffler with 93 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ape varieties Sangiovese, Colorino from the region Tuscany in Italy.

Tasting Notes

93
Tasting from 22.11.2018: Othmar Kiem, Simon Staffler

Dense, bright ruby. Very intense and appealing nose, full of blackberries and ripe plums, some dark currant. Full-bodied on the palate with supple, dense tannins, good drive on the finish.
